CVE-2025-10541 1 Imonitor 1 Imonitor Eam 2025-11-03 7.8 High
iMonitor EAM 9.6394 installs a system service (eamusbsrv64.exe) that runs with NT AUTHORITY\SYSTEM privileges. This service includes an insecure update mechanism that automatically loads files placed in the C:\sysupdate\ directory during startup. Because any local user can create and write to this directory, an attacker can place malicious DLLs or executables in it. Upon service restart, the files are moved to the application’s installation path and executed with SYSTEM privileges, leading to privilege escalation.

CVE-2025-12148 1 Search-guard 1 Search Guard 2025-10-30 N/A
In Search Guard versions 3.1.1 and earlier, Field Masking (FM) rules are improperly enforced on fields of type IP (IP Address). While the content of these fields is properly redacted in the _source document returned by search operations, the results do return documents (hits) when searching based on a specific IP values. This allows to reconstruct the original contents of the field. Workaround - If you cannot upgrade immediately, you can avoid the problem by using field level security (FLS) protection on fields of the affected types instead of field masking.
